Reverse description A highly detailed, naturalistic rendering of an adult Little Spotted Kiwi (Apteryx owenii) standing prominently in the centre of the field, its long curved bill lowered toward a smaller chick partially concealed among fern fronds and native vegetation at its feet. The finely engraved feather texture of both birds is rendered with exceptional relief, conveying the characteristic shaggy plumage of the species. The denomination TWENTY DOLLARS is inscribed along the upper border, while the common and scientific names LITTLE SPOTTED KIWI Apteryx owenii curve along the lower border in mixed roman and italic lettering.
